Kenwood True-X: The Fastest CD-ROM Drive in the World

Once again, Clint from the Lazy Game Reviews channel demonstrated his spectacular ability to hunt retro hardware online and found a working example of the Kenwood True-X UCR-421. At first glance it doesn't seem like much, and the truth is that Kenwood released other drives under that series, but the difference is that the UCR-421 can read discs at 72x the original base speed (150 KB/s × 72 = 10.8 MB/s).

Some drives used software to create a secondary cache (i.e., a fake "accelerator"), but not the Kenwood. In fact, its transfers barely required between 2,700 and 5,100 RPM on the CD, and as expected, the secret was in the laser. Instead of keeping the beam intact, Kenwood incorporated a diffraction grating that split it into seven parts. These beams were corrected and focused with two additional lenses, then collected by a splitter and sent to the detector. A dedicated ASIC called Zen handled the heavy lifting, reducing the final load on the CPU.

Beyond the extraordinary reviews, the Kenwood True-X UCR-421 was not without flaws. User reports mentioned problems ripping audio CDs or reading CD-RW discs, noise and vibrations, and errors reading Full Motion Video from games like Diablo II. The last firmware available for the drive solves almost all of those issues (except for reading CD-RW discs). The Kenwood True-X was three times faster than a traditional 56x drive when installing Diablo II, reaching an average of 65x in Nero's benchmark, with a ceiling of 71.99x. Would you like to get one?
